Welcome to Day 3 - Today's challenges
Here is Tim's challenge for you today:
- Practise shadow speaking
Tim has suggested two options for this challenge. The first is to have the role of Algernon in a scene from the BBC Learning English adaptation of a famous play by Oscar Wilde called The Importance of Being Earnest. The character Algernon has a conversation with the character Jack, played by Tim himself.
OPTION 1 - The Importance of Being Earnest
The second option is a reading related to the Jane Austen novel, Emma.
Instructions for shadow speaking
Shadow speaking is a useful technique for practising speaking when you are by yourself. It can help to build familiarity with spoken English and also develop your own confidence in speaking.
- Find some audio in English which has subtitles or a transcript.
- Listen a number of times following the text so you are very familiar with it. Check the meaning of any words/expressions you don't know.
- Play the audio and at the same time speak along trying to copy as exactly as possible the original English.
- Play the audio sentence by sentence. After each sentence, repeat what you have just heard while recording yourself.
- Listen to your recording and compare with the original.
